One harmful factor that raising the minimum wage will do is increase unemployment. Many Americans argue that minimum wage will not increase unemployment but will decrease it because it promotes more interest for people to work. However, this may be true but what if people that suddenly were motivated to look for a job cannot find one due to the businesses not accepting employees. These businesses might even decrease the number of employees in their labor thus increasing unemployment. Consequently, many businesses will do this when minimum wage is increased due to increase in expenses by it to keep the business running.
